Failure of the T/R Hydraulic Isolation Valve in the closed position on the Engine 2
1. Possible Causes
· STATIC RELAY-THRUST REVERSER LOCKING CTL, ENG2 (3EG2)
· RELAY-THRUST REVERSER LOCKING POWER, ENG2 (2EG2)
· VALVE-THRUST REVERSER HYDRAULIC ISOLATION, ENG2 (50EG2)
· HCU-THRUST REV (4101KS)
· C/B-ENG2/REV/LOCK ( 1EG2 )
· C/B-ENGINE/ENG2/OIL/PRESS/AND REV SNSR/CHAN A ( 2EN2 )
· SEC-1 ( 1CE1 )
· SEC-3 ( 1CE3 )

3. Fault Confirmation
Subtask 78-37-00-865-051-A
A. Make sure that this(these) circuit breaker(s) is(are) closed:
PANEL DESIGNATION FIN LOCATION
121VU ENG2/REV/LOCK 1EG2 N45
121VU ENGINE/ENG2/OIL/PRESS/AND REV
SNSR/CHAN A
2EN2 N42
Subtask 78-37-00-710-052-A
B. Test
(1) Make sure that the HCU is not deactivated.
(2) Do the operational test of the thrust reverser system (2A and 2B) (MENU mode test) Ref.
AMM 78-31-00-710-041 . Make sure that the hydraulic pressure is correct during the test. The
pressure must not drop below the advisory threshold.
NOTE: If the test gives the maintenance message HCU, T/R SOV/HCU/HC do the test again with a
hydraulic ground cart or do the operational test of the thrust reverser without CFDS with engine
running Ref. AMM 78-31-00-710-041 . If you do the test with an engine ground run, enter
a new flight number in the FMGC menu via the MCDU keypad to get a Post Flight Report
(PFR) after the test. If warning ENG 2 REVERSER FAULT and maintenance message HCU,
T/R SOV/HCU/HC are shown during the test, do the following trouble shooting procedure. If
they are not shown during the test or are not recorded in the Post Flight Report (PFR) after
the ground run, no further action is required.
4. Fault Isolation
Subtask 78-37-00-810-051-A
A. This fault message is generated if the EEC detects no pressurization of the thrust reverser HCU after a
deploy command of the thrust reverser. This indicates either a thrust reverser isolation valve (50EG2)
failure to open or an HCU failure. The EEC cannot determine which one of the two items of equipment has
failed as the thrust reverser isolation valve and the HCU are installed in series, while the EEC uses the
HCU pressure switch for monitoring Ref. ASM 78-37-01.
